L Arginine+l Carnitine+vitamin E
About L Arginine+l Carnitine+vitamin E
L Arginine+l Carnitine+vitamin E is a nutritional supplement used to treat nutritional deficiencies, support cellular energy production, and improve blood circulation. It may be suggested to help reduce muscle fatigue, support cardiovascular health, and improve male reproductive health. By supplying essential nutrients, it helps your body's cells produce energy and function more effectively.

- Take with food if needed: Taking this supplement with a meal may help reduce stomach discomfort and improve the absorption of vitamin E.
- Tell your healthcare providers: Inform your doctor, dentist, or pharmacist that you are taking this supplement before starting new medicines or before surgery or dental procedures, as vitamin E may increase the risk of bleeding.
- Monitor your blood pressure: If you have low blood pressure or take medicines to lower your blood pressure, monitor your blood pressure regularly and tell your doctor if you experience dizziness or fainting.
- Use with caution in certain medical conditions: Tell your doctor before taking this supplement if you have kidney disease, liver disease, a bleeding disorder, low blood pressure, a history of seizures, or thyroid disease, as it may not be suitable for everyone.
- Adults only unless suggested: This supplement is intended mainly for adults. Children should only use it if suggested and supervised by a doctor.
- Do not exceed the recommended dose: Taking more than the recommended dose may increase the risk of side effects without providing additional benefits.
Drug Interactions
- Blood thinners: Vitamin E may increase the risk of bleeding when taken with anticoagulants or antiplatelet medicines, such as warfarin, aspirin, or clopidogrel. Your doctor may monitor you more closely if these medicines are used together.
- Blood pressure medicines: L-arginine may enhance the blood pressure-lowering effects of medicines used to lower blood pressure, which may increase the risk of low blood pressure.
- Medicines for erectile dysfunction: Taking L-arginine with medicines such as sildenafil or tadalafil may further lower blood pressure in some people.

Diet & Lifestyle Advise
- Eat a balanced diet: Focus on whole foods, including leafy green vegetables, nuts, and lean proteins, which naturally complement the antioxidants and amino acids in this supplement.
- Stay hydrated: Drink adequate water throughout the day to help your kidneys clear metabolic waste and to keep your muscles functioning optimally.
- Engage in moderate physical activity: Incorporate light aerobic exercises like walking or swimming to promote healthy blood circulation and cardiac efficiency.
- Avoid tobacco products: Smoking constricts blood vessels and increases cellular oxidative stress, which can directly counter the positive vascular effects of this medicine.
- Limit alcohol consumption: Excessive alcohol can damage liver and kidney function, making it harder for your body to process nutrients efficiently.
